muzruno.com

Протоколи ARP, RARP, IP, ICMP. За какво се използва ARP?

Ако устройството комуникира с друго еквивалентно устройство в същата мрежа, тази връзка изисква физически или MAC адрес. Приложението, отговорно за комуникацията обаче, изисква използването на механизъм, който може да свърже IP адреса с MAC адреса.

arp протоколи

Този механизъм се изпълнява чрез протоколи за разрешаване на адреси (ARP). Поради това се излъчва IP адресът на целевия възел, който информира източника на MAC адреса. По този начин ARP протоколите улесняват комуникацията между две устройства, когато са едновременно свързани към мрежата.

Как действа?

Това означава, че всеки път, когато машината А иска да изпрати пакети данни на машина Б, А трябва да изпрати ARP пакет, за да поиска MAC адрес Б. Това обаче неизбежно ще доведе до увеличаване на товара в мрежата и увеличаване на трафика.

За да се намали трафика и разходите за мрежови връзки, компютрите, използващи ARP протокола, поддържат кеша на наскоро придобити IP_to_MAC обвързващи адреси, т.е. не са длъжни отново да използват ARP.

Въпреки това, някои разяснения възможно ARP: когато машина иска да изпрати данни към машина B, възможно е, че Б ще изпрати данните отговор в близко бъдеще. Следователно, за да се избегне използването на ARP за машина В, А трябва да запази своята свързване IP_to_MAC адрес в специална опаковка с искане за MAC-адреса на Б. От А изпраща искането си за MAC-адрес Б, всяка машина в мрежата, трябва да бъдат отстранени и се съхранява в Адресът му е IP_to_MAC.

arp протокол

Когато устройството е в мрежата (например, ако операционната система отново се зарежда), той може да излъчва задължителния адрес, така че всички останали машини да могат да го запазят в настройките си. Това ще предотврати повторното използване на ARP протоколи, които може да са необходими при свързването на други нови устройства.

Пример за показване на използването на протокола за резолюция на адреса

Можете да разгледате сценария, когато компютърът се опитва да комуникира с някои отдалечени устройства и преди това не е имало размяна на IP между тях. Ето защо трябва да се приложи протоколът ARP - за да се определи MAC адреса на отдалечената машина.

ip протоколи за ICMP арпа

Съобщението за искане за ARP (което идва от IP адреса A.A.A.A към B.B.B.B) се излъчва през локална мрежа с типа Ethernet протокол. ARP протоколите произхождат от всички машини, с изключение на целта, която изпраща искане за отговор. Този отговор съдържа IP адреса на B.B.B.B, т.е. хардуерния адрес на Ethernet източника, след което комуникацията ще бъде установена между устройствата.

Протоколът ARP и неговата цел са изводи

Както може да се види от горното описание, протоколът за разрешаване на адреси се използва за установяване на взаимодействието между различните устройства в мрежата. С други думи, това е технология, без която нормалната връзка не е възможна. Но е възможно ARP протоколът да работи без други мрежови параметри? Определено невъзможно. Ето защо следва да се обмислят други протоколи, които играят важна роля.

Обратният протокол за възстановяване на адрес



RARP е протокол, чрез който физически компютър в локалната мрежа може да поиска своя IP адрес от таблицата за адресиране на протоколите за адресиране или сървъра за кеширане на шлюза. Администратор на мрежата създава таблица в шлюза или рутер на локалната мрежа, която показва физическия адрес на устройството (или MAC адреса) по отношение на съответния протокол. Когато едно ново устройство е свързано към мрежата, неговият RARP клиент създава заявка на сървъра за изпращане на неговия IP адрес. Ако се приеме, че записът е създаден в таблицата на рутера, сървърът на RARP връща IP адреса на устройството, което може да го съхранява за по-нататъшна употреба. По този начин протоколът за разрешаване на адреса на ARP се свързва непрекъснато с RARP.

протокол за разрешаване на адреса на арпе

Подробен механизъм

Както машината, която издава заявката, така и сървърът, който отговаря на нея, всички използват физически мрежови адреси по време на комуникационна сесия. Обикновено заявителят не знае физическия адрес. По този начин заявката се предава на всички машини в мрежата. След това молещата страна трябва да се идентифицира със сървъра. За това може да се използва серийният номер на CPU или физическия адрес на мрежовата машина. Използването на физически адрес като уникален идентификатор има две предимства.

arp протокол работа

Тези адреси винаги са налице и не трябва да се свързват в кода за зареждане.
Тъй като идентификационната информация зависи от мрежата, а не от доставчика на процесора, всички машини в мрежата ще имат уникални идентификатори.

RARP действие във времето

Тъй като RARP използва физическа мрежа директно, няма друг софтуерен протокол, който да отговаря на заявката или да я препредава. Софтуерът на RARP трябва да се занимава единствено с тези задачи. Някои работни станции, които разчитат на RARP за изтегляне, могат многократно да се опитват да опитат неопределено време, докато получат отговор. Другите реализации са неуспешни след няколко опита да се избегне претоварването на мрежата от ненужни предавания.

arp протокол и неговата цел

IP / ICMP / ARP протоколи

Протоколът ICMP свързва механизма, шлюзовете и хостовете, които се използват за управление на връзка или получаване на доклад за грешка. Интернет протоколът осигурява сигнал от шлюза към шлюза, докато достигне точка, която може да го достави директно до крайната дестинация. Ако порталът не може да изпрати или достави данни или открие необичайно състояние, като например претоварване на мрежата, то трябва да го докладва, за да предприеме мерки за избягване или решаване на проблема.

Протокол за интернет контрол (ICMP) позволява на шлюзовете да предават грешки или да управляват съобщения до други шлюзове или хостове. По този начин ICMP осигурява комуникация между интернет протоколите и на двата свързани компютъра.

Този специален механизъм е добавен от разработчиците в допълнение към протоколите TCP / IP. Тя ви позволява да използвате шлюзове в интернет, за да подадете сигнал за грешки или да предоставите информация за спешни случаи. Самото IP протокол не съдържа нищо, което може да ви помогне да проверите връзката с изпращача или да научите за неизправностите.

Протоколи TCP / IP

TCP / IP протоколите предоставят инструменти, които могат да помогнат на мрежовите администратори или потребителите да идентифицират мрежовите проблеми. Един от най-често използваните инструменти за отстраняване на грешки извиква заявката за ICMP и получава съобщение за отговор. В същото време, хостът или порталът изпраща ехо съобщение с искане за ICMP до посочения адрес. Всяко устройство, което получава заявка за ехо, формулира отговор и се връща към първоначалния изпращач. В този случай отговорът съдържа копие от данните, предавани в заявката, както и съответния отговор.

Този протокол може да се използва, за да се провери дали получателят е на разположение и дали е възможно комуникацията с него. На свой ред, протоколите ARP са хардуер, Те се използват в допълнение към TCP / IP и са необходими за правилната комуникация между устройствата в мрежата.

Споделяне в социалните мрежи:

сроден